In accordance with New York State Education Department guidelines, SUNY Adirondack established a College Academy program to provide academically capable high school juniors and seniors, as well as homeschooled students at equivalent levels, an opportunity to take college-level courses. SUNY Adirondack offers an associate of Applied Science (AAS) in Agricultural Business, at least half of which can be completed online. Agriculture is one of the leading industries in New York, contributing more than $46 billion dollars to our economy. SUNY Adirondack Peace Officers are ready to help students, faculty and staff 24 hours a day, seven days a week. Campus safety and law enforcement is coordinated by your campus Public Safety Office, located in the Residence Hall, Room 164. The office has a force of sworn Peace Officers with full arrest powers. Contact our Helpdesk at 518-564-4433.Current SUNY Adirondack students receive priority registration, both online through Banner and in person at the Registrar’s Office. Priority is given by accumulated credits (not including the current semester).
